package commands

import (
	"context"
	"database/sql"
	"testing"
	"time"

	"git.tjp.lol/punchcard/internal/queries"
)

func TestTimeEntryBillableRateCoalescing(t *testing.T) {
	tests := []struct {
		name         string
		clientRate   *int64 // nil means NULL, values in cents
		projectRate  *int64 // nil means NULL, values in cents
		explicitRate *int64 // nil means NULL, values in cents
		expectedRate *int64 // nil means NULL, values in cents
		expectError  bool
	}{
		{
			name:         "no rates anywhere - should be NULL",
			clientRate:   nil,
			projectRate:  nil,
			explicitRate: nil,
			expectedRate: nil,
			expectError:  false,
		},
		{
			name:         "only client rate - should be NULL (no explicit override)",
			clientRate:   func() *int64 { f := int64(10000); return &f }(), // $100.00
			projectRate:  nil,
			explicitRate: nil,
			expectedRate: nil, // NULL because no explicit rate was provided
			expectError:  false,
		},
		{
			name:         "client and project rates - should be NULL (no explicit override)",
			clientRate:   func() *int64 { f := int64(10000); return &f }(), // $100.00
			projectRate:  func() *int64 { f := int64(15000); return &f }(), // $150.00
			explicitRate: nil,
			expectedRate: nil, // NULL because no explicit rate was provided
			expectError:  false,
		},
		{
			name:         "all rates provided - should use explicit rate",
			clientRate:   func() *int64 { f := int64(10000); return &f }(), // $100.00
			projectRate:  func() *int64 { f := int64(15000); return &f }(), // $150.00
			explicitRate: func() *int64 { f := int64(20000); return &f }(), // $200.00
			expectedRate: func() *int64 { f := int64(20000); return &f }(),
			expectError:  false,
		},
		{
			name:         "explicit rate overrides even when zero",
			clientRate:   func() *int64 { f := int64(10000); return &f }(), // $100.00
			projectRate:  func() *int64 { f := int64(15000); return &f }(), // $150.00
			explicitRate: func() *int64 { f := int64(0); return &f }(),     // $0.00
			expectedRate: func() *int64 { f := int64(0); return &f }(),
			expectError:  false,
		},
		{
			name:         "only project rate with no client rate - should be NULL (no explicit override)",
			clientRate:   nil,
			projectRate:  func() *int64 { f := int64(12500); return &f }(), // $125.00
			explicitRate: nil,
			expectedRate: nil, // NULL because no explicit rate was provided
			expectError:  false,
		},
	}

	for _, tt := range tests {
		t.Run(tt.name, func(t *testing.T) {
			// Setup fresh database for each test
			q, cleanup := setupTestDB(t)
			defer cleanup()

			// Create client with optional billable rate
			var clientBillableRate sql.NullInt64
			if tt.clientRate != nil {
				clientBillableRate = sql.NullInt64{Int64: *tt.clientRate, Valid: true}
			}

			client, err := q.CreateClient(context.Background(), queries.CreateClientParams{
				Name:         "TestClient",
				Email:        sql.NullString{},
				BillableRate: clientBillableRate,
			})
			if err != nil {
				t.Fatalf("Failed to create client: %v", err)
			}

			// Create project with optional billable rate
			var projectBillableRate sql.NullInt64
			if tt.projectRate != nil {
				projectBillableRate = sql.NullInt64{Int64: *tt.projectRate, Valid: true}
			}

			project, err := q.CreateProject(context.Background(), queries.CreateProjectParams{
				Name:         "TestProject",
				ClientID:     client.ID,
				BillableRate: projectBillableRate,
			})
			if err != nil {
				t.Fatalf("Failed to create project: %v", err)
			}

			// Create time entry with optional explicit billable rate
			var explicitBillableRate sql.NullInt64
			if tt.explicitRate != nil {
				explicitBillableRate = sql.NullInt64{Int64: *tt.explicitRate, Valid: true}
			}

			timeEntry, err := q.CreateTimeEntry(context.Background(), queries.CreateTimeEntryParams{
				Description:  sql.NullString{String: "Test work", Valid: true},
				ClientID:     client.ID,
				ProjectID:    sql.NullInt64{Int64: project.ID, Valid: true},
				BillableRate: explicitBillableRate,
			})

			// Check error expectation
			if tt.expectError {
				if err == nil {
					t.Errorf("Expected error but got none")
				}
				return
			}

			if err != nil {
				t.Errorf("Unexpected error: %v", err)
				return
			}

			// Verify the coalesced billable rate
			if tt.expectedRate == nil {
				if timeEntry.BillableRate.Valid {
					t.Errorf("Expected NULL billable_rate, got %d", timeEntry.BillableRate.Int64)
				}
			} else {
				if !timeEntry.BillableRate.Valid {
					t.Errorf("Expected billable_rate %d, got NULL", *tt.expectedRate)
				} else if timeEntry.BillableRate.Int64 != *tt.expectedRate {
					t.Errorf("Expected billable_rate %d, got %d", *tt.expectedRate, timeEntry.BillableRate.Int64)
				}
			}
		})
	}
}

func TestTimeEntryWithTimesCoalescing(t *testing.T) {
	// Test CreateTimeEntryWithTimes also applies coalescing
	q, cleanup := setupTestDB(t)
	defer cleanup()

	// Create client with rate $100.00 (10000 cents)
	client, err := q.CreateClient(context.Background(), queries.CreateClientParams{
		Name:         "RateClient",
		Email:        sql.NullString{},
		BillableRate: sql.NullInt64{Int64: 10000, Valid: true},
	})
	if err != nil {
		t.Fatalf("Failed to create client: %v", err)
	}

	// Create project with rate $150.00 (15000 cents)
	project, err := q.CreateProject(context.Background(), queries.CreateProjectParams{
		Name:         "RateProject",
		ClientID:     client.ID,
		BillableRate: sql.NullInt64{Int64: 15000, Valid: true},
	})
	if err != nil {
		t.Fatalf("Failed to create project: %v", err)
	}

	// Create time entry with times but no explicit rate - should use project rate
	now := time.Now().UTC()
	timeEntry, err := q.CreateTimeEntryWithTimes(context.Background(), queries.CreateTimeEntryWithTimesParams{
		StartTime:    now.Format(time.DateTime),
		EndTime:      now.Add(time.Hour).Format(time.DateTime),
		Description:  sql.NullString{String: "Test work", Valid: true},
		ClientID:     client.ID,
		ProjectID:    sql.NullInt64{Int64: project.ID, Valid: true},
		BillableRate: sql.NullInt64{}, // No explicit rate
	})
	if err != nil {
		t.Fatalf("Failed to create time entry: %v", err)
	}

	// Should be NULL since no explicit rate was provided (even though client/project have rates)
	if timeEntry.BillableRate.Valid {
		t.Errorf("Expected NULL billable_rate (no explicit override), got %d", timeEntry.BillableRate.Int64)
	}
}

func TestTimeEntryCoalescingWithoutProject(t *testing.T) {
	// Test coalescing when no project is specified
	q, cleanup := setupTestDB(t)
	defer cleanup()

	// Create client with rate $75.50 (7550 cents)
	client, err := q.CreateClient(context.Background(), queries.CreateClientParams{
		Name:         "NoProjectClient",
		Email:        sql.NullString{},
		BillableRate: sql.NullInt64{Int64: 7550, Valid: true},
	})
	if err != nil {
		t.Fatalf("Failed to create client: %v", err)
	}

	// Create time entry without project - should use client rate
	timeEntry, err := q.CreateTimeEntry(context.Background(), queries.CreateTimeEntryParams{
		Description:  sql.NullString{String: "Client work", Valid: true},
		ClientID:     client.ID,
		ProjectID:    sql.NullInt64{}, // No project
		BillableRate: sql.NullInt64{}, // No explicit rate
	})
	if err != nil {
		t.Fatalf("Failed to create time entry: %v", err)
	}

	// Should be NULL since no explicit rate was provided (even though client has a rate)
	if timeEntry.BillableRate.Valid {
		t.Errorf("Expected NULL billable_rate (no explicit override), got %d", timeEntry.BillableRate.Int64)
	}
}
